To put a spin on things – I lived in a flat in Forest Hill during the 1950’s and 1960’s, but acquiring a dog subsequently meant acquiring a garden – and even in those days, FH house prices were “challenging”. So that meant a move to the Ravensbourne Park area of Catford.

Stayed in and around the SE6 area until the early 90’s, when I considered it was no longer for me and then looked around for an area that was like the Forest Hill I used to know. I found it in the town of Sevenoaks in Kent, where I live today.

I still pass through Forest Hill on my commute to London every day (by motorcycle) and occasionally take a detour around the roads I walked in the 50’s and 60’s. Naturally, much has changed, but if I had to come back and live in London, I’d be looking to buy in the Forest Hill area because I still think it is significantly better than most other parts of SE London.

If I could change one thing about it now? Well, I’d like to remove the South Circular and create some sort of Forest Hill bypass – however, if I could wave a wand then I’d like to take Forest Hill back in time to the 50’s, so you could all see what it was like when most of the original houses were still standing and there was a fine selection of shops. Funny that some of you are hankering for a good cinema – because when I lived in FH the Capitol cinema was still going strong – and I could park my motorcycle right outside it in the main road and it would still be there when I came out!

I would just add that Sevenoaks reminds me a lot of Forest Hill – green, leafy, hilly, surrounded by parks and spaces, with a very similar housing stock and good selection of schools – so despite the 50 years between the two – it still feels to me like a home from home.
